nest
    Preparing search index...

    Type Alias ProviderMetadata<T>

    type ProviderMetadata<T> = {
        inject: () => ParameterDecorator;
        key: symbol;
        provideClass: (useClass: Type<T>) => Provider;
        provideFactory: (useFactory: (...args: Any[]) => T) => Provider;
        provideValue: (value: T) => Provider;
    }

    Type Parameters

    • T
    Index

    Properties

    inject: () => ParameterDecorator
    key: symbol
    provideClass: (useClass: Type<T>) => Provider
    provideFactory: (useFactory: (...args: Any[]) => T) => Provider
    provideValue: (value: T) => Provider